The Bachelor of Science in Landscape Architecture at Rutgers University-Camden offers a comprehensive educational experience designed to prepare students for a dynamic and evolving profession focused on the design, planning, and sustainable management of outdoor environments. This program combines rigorous coursework in environmental design, ecology, plant science, and landscape architecture principles with practical, hands-on learning opportunities. Students will explore the integration of natural and built environments, gaining skills in site analysis, landscape grading, urban design, and ecological restoration, all aimed at creating functional, aesthetically pleasing, and environmentally responsible landscapes. The curriculum emphasizes sustainable design practices, environmental stewardship, and the social impacts of landscape architecture, preparing graduates to address contemporary challenges such as climate change, urbanization, and natural resource conservation. Through studio work, design projects, internships, and collaborations with community organizations, students develop their creative and technical abilities, fostering a strong foundation for professional practice or graduate studies. The program is designed to meet the educational requirements for licensure and registration in landscape architecture, providing a pathway to become licensed landscape architects. With access to state-of-the-art facilities, expert faculty, and vibrant campus resources, students are encouraged to engage in research, participate in design competitions, and contribute to real-world projects that enhance the quality of life in communities. Upon completion of the program, graduates will be equipped with the knowledge, skills, and ethical understanding necessary to excel in various fields within landscape architecture, including urban planning, environmental consulting, park design, and sustainability initiatives. Funding

Rutgers uses your FAFSA to develop a financial-aid package based on your qualifications, financial need and the funds available to the university. Your package may include any or a combination of these major financial aid sources:

  • Gift aid does not require repayment and is divided into three categories: grants (which recognize financial need) and scholarships and awards (which recognize academic merit, special talents, or other achievements).
  • Loans must be repaid (usually after graduation) and can come from private lenders as well as federal, state and university sources.
  • Work-study allows students to earn money for college expenses while gaining valuable skills - often in their intended field.
